"I think sometimes as like members of the church trying to gather Israel we're like, We will let our lights shine, we will stand on this pedestal and people will flock to us and know Christ. But that's not how Christ got to know people. He went out, He scattered himself in order to gather people. And He proved that showing love, support, empathy, compassion is not a compromise of moral values. It is just being Christlike.
And I think that sometimes we get so caught up in this idea of, I want to show this person love, but I don't want them to feel so much love that I condone their sins, or I don't want to be so accepting that I accept all parts of them, and that's not our role, and that was never our role. We are called to love and gather, and when I look at like studies that have been done recently, LGBTQ youth are five times as likely to attempt suicide than heterosexual peers. That is huge. And I think sometimes we get in this circle of, oh, I don't wanna show too much love, I don't want to condone... People are dying. And in the meantime we're worried if we're being too loving?"
